What is the 'Err Connection Reset' Error?
The 'Err Connection Reset' error is a message that indicates the connection between your browser and the server you are trying to access has been unexpectedly closed. This can happen due to various reasons, such as network issues, incorrect browser settings, or problems with the website itself.
Step-by-Step Guide to Fix the Error
Step 1: Check Your Internet Connection
The first and most straightforward step is to ensure that your internet connection is stable. Here’s what you should do:
- Check your Wi-Fi or Ethernet cable: Make sure your device is properly connected to the internet.
- Restart your router: Sometimes, simply restarting your router can resolve connectivity issues.
- Test the connection: Open a different website to see if the issue persists. If it does, proceed to the next step.
Step 2: Clear Browser Cache and Cookies
Cached data and cookies can sometimes interfere with your browsing experience. Clearing them might help resolve the 'Err Connection Reset' error:
- Open your browser settings: This can usually be found by clicking the three dots in the top right corner of your browser.
- Go to 'Privacy and Security' or a similar section: Look for options like 'Clear browsing data' or 'Privacy.'
- Select 'Cookies and other site data' and 'Cached images and files': Click 'Clear data' to remove these files.
Step 3: Disable Browser Extensions
Browser extensions can sometimes cause conflicts that lead to connection issues. Here’s how to check:
- Access your browser’s extension settings: This can be found in the same menu where you cleared your cache.
- Disable all extensions: Temporarily turn off all extensions and try accessing the website again.
- Re-enable extensions one by one: If the error is resolved, you can re-enable your extensions one by one to identify the problematic one.
Step 4: Check Your Antivirus and Firewall Settings
Security software can sometimes block your connection to certain websites. Here’s what you should do:
- Check your antivirus software: Make sure it is not blocking your connection.
- Review your firewall settings: Ensure that the website you are trying to access is not being blocked.
Step 5: Reset Your Network Settings
Resetting your network settings can help resolve connectivity issues:
- Open Command Prompt (Windows) or Terminal (Mac): You can search for these in the Start menu or Spotlight search.
- Type the following commands:

Step 6: Try a Different Browser
Sometimes, the issue may be specific to a particular browser. Try accessing the website using a different browser to see if the problem persists.
Step 7: Contact the Website Administrator
If none of the above steps work, it’s possible that the issue lies with the website itself. Contact the website administrator and inform them of the problem.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What causes the 'Err Connection Reset' error?
The 'Err Connection Reset' error can be caused by various factors, including network issues, browser cache and cookies, conflicting browser extensions, security software settings, and problems with the website itself.
2. How do I clear my browser cache and cookies?
To clear your browser cache and cookies, go to your browser settings, find the 'Privacy and Security' section, and select 'Clear browsing data.' Choose 'Cookies and other site data' and 'Cached images and files,' then click 'Clear data.'
3. Can a VPN cause the 'Err Connection Reset' error?
Yes, using a VPN can sometimes cause connection issues, including the 'Err Connection Reset' error. If you suspect this is the case, try disabling your VPN and see if the error persists.
4. Should I contact the website administrator if I encounter the 'Err Connection Reset' error?
If none of the troubleshooting steps resolve the issue, it may be helpful to contact the website administrator. They may be able to provide more information about the problem and possible solutions.
